Construction of the new, west-side Fire Station No. 2, located on Sand Sage Road in Los Lunas, west of Interstate 25, is complete and scheduled to begin operation by mid-July.
Los Lunas Fire Chief John Gabaldon said they’re just waiting for furnishings, such as beds for the bunks, computers and other equipment.
After numerous ups and downs with the build, and working toward adding a second, west-side fire station for years, Gabaldon said he is excited.
“I think everybody is excited, not only us but the community is excited for it,” Gabaldon said. “It’s going to allow us to build on what we currently have and just get better.
